Password protecting PC while it is still on

Is there a way of setting a password so you can leave your computer on but no-one else can use it.
I want to leave it on and connected to the internet while i am afk, but dont want anyone else fiddling with it :rolleyes:

    Are you running XP with a login? Simply Control Alt Delete and select "Lock Computer"
  • or hit windows key + L :)

    make sure you know your login password before you do this.
    It'll stop casual browsers , but it wont stop people who have admin rights on the machine from logging you off. ( although they wont be able to access your session )
  • If you normally have a password to log in, you can configure the screen saver to return you to the welcome screen when cancelled.

    You could also set your screen saver and tick the password protect option.
    This will mean if you forget to lock it and walk away it will lock it automatically
